Patriots vs. Jets Friday injury report: Josh Gordon, Matt LaCosse remain sidelined for New England

The New England Patriots practiced Friday without four members of the active roster.

Wide receiver Josh Gordon and tight end Matt LaCosse were again among those absent as preparations continued for Monday night’s matchup with the New York Jets. Gordon, who is dealing with both knee and ankle ailments, has not practiced this week. LaCosse hasn’t, either, due to a reported MCL sprain.

Another Patriots target joined them on the second injury report.

Here’s an updated prognosis heading into the 8:15 p.m. ET kickoff at MetLife Stadium.

DID NOT PARTICIPATE

  • Patriots: WR Josh Gordon (knee/ankle), TE Matt LaCosse (knee), TE Ryan Izzo (concussion)
  • Jets: RB Trenton Cannon (foot/ankle), TE Chris Herndon (hamstring), OT Kelvin Beachum (ankle), G Kelechi Osemele (shoulder), G Alex Lewis (neck), DE Henry Anderson (shoulder), LB Neville Hewitt (neck/knee), LB Albert McClellan (concussion), CB Darryl Roberts (ankle), S Rontez Miles (not injury related)

Izzo is a new arrival on the Patriots’ list of non-participants after practicing fully during Thursday’s padded session.
